So I've been fooling around with the Elite Shipyard to find an optimal load out for my Vulture.

I decided to size down the thrusters to 4As - optimal mass is still well within the margin and I've been wondering if anyone else has tried this?

I did this with my Python. Instead of 6A I chose 5A.

Top speed suffered a small bit compared to 6D but handling seemed to be a little better. The handling is pretty subjective though, there wasn't a HUGE difference.

In the vulture, I'd probably just run with the 5D for power and weight savings.
